Objective: Educational accessibility of the UMP to the needs of persons with disabilities (ON) through support actions in 6 key areas in the field of structural, architectural, technological, procedural and educational support, and to raise awareness of disability and competence among at least 360 university staff in the provision of service and teaching for persons with disabilities in the period 2020-2023.The project’s tasks will be carried out in accordance with the scope of the 6 support areas listed in the Accessibility Plus Programme – Action 12 “Study without Barriers” (KD4) and will translate into the following rezultaty:Zad. 1. Organisational measures to increase accessibility for students with disabilities. — creation of BONZad. 2. Actions to reduce architectural, communication and information barriers.- platform in DS Wawrzynek, evacuation seats 3. Increase access to supporting technologies by adapting websites and IT tools. — access UMP pages, library system to WCAG2.1Zad. 4. Development and implementation of accessibility procedures – Safety regulations for persons with disabilities, verification of investments for accessibility. 5. Educational support in addressing barriers. — support in the process of education, education, psychological support 6. Disability awareness training for teaching and administrative staff Target group:1. Karol Marcinkowski Medical University in Poznań2. staff of the university (educational, administrative, management) min. 360 people. Activities carried out in the project lead to the achievement of the university model – the MIDI path according to the Annex. 12 Regulations of the competition “Models to support universities to increase their accessibility for people with disabilities” the UMP confirms that it meets all the mandatory conditions for applying for the implementation of the university model in the MIDI path.
